Description
Dennis Quaid delivers a tour-de-force performance as 40th U.S. President Ronald Reagan in this cinematic journey that encapsulates the spirit of the American dream. From his small-town roots to the glitter of Hollywood where he meets actress Jane Wyman and Warner Brothers' studio president Jack Warner, Reagan's incredible story culminates in obtaining the presidency with the support of his loving wife Nancy. Told through the voice of a former KGB agent (Oscar winner Jon Voight), Reagan offers a unique perspective as it is captivating.
